BERNAL GONZALEZ, Mario de Jesús; NAPOLES PEREZ, Mailyn; ALVAREZ PLACERES, Leopoldo and CABRERA VILTRES, Nelson Juan. Formation of a single bone in the forearm. Rev Cubana Ortop Traumatol [online]. 2018, vol.32, n.2, pp. 0-0. ISSN 1561-3100.
In 1921, the formation of a single forearm bone was described as a rescue procedure for a pseudoarthrosis in the distal radius. We present two cases with significant bone defect in the forearm, secondary to septic processes, to which the "single bone" technique was performed. A patient was transferred the diaphysis of the proximal ulna to the distal metaphysis of the radius with fixation of the distal radioulnar joint to ensure stability to the wrist. In the second case, the proximal metaphysis of the ulna was fixed with the distal diaphysis of the radius. Both patients had favorable postsurgical evolution, with functional and aesthetic recovery of their limb
Keywords : one bone; no union for bone defect; bone defect.
